The Evolution of Charli XCX's Creative Empire
The music industry is buzzing with excitement as Charli XCX announces her upcoming North American tour, 'Music, Fashion, Film.' This isn't just any ordinary tour; it's a multi-sensory experience that showcases Charli's evolution as a multifaceted artist. What makes this particularly intriguing is her ability to seamlessly blend music, fashion, and film into a captivating live show.
Personally, I've always admired Charli XCX's bold and experimental approach to her craft. She's not one to shy away from pushing boundaries, and this tour is a testament to her artistic growth. The inclusion of 'angel tickets' at a discounted price is a clever strategy to engage fans and create an inclusive atmosphere.
One detail that immediately stands out is the tour's title. Charli is essentially inviting her audience to a celebration of three interconnected art forms. This raises a deeper question: How does one artistically merge music, fashion, and film in a live setting? From my perspective, it's a daring endeavor that challenges traditional concert norms.
The tour follows a string of festival appearances, including Lollapalooza and Outside Lands, where Charli will undoubtedly build anticipation for her new album. This strategic rollout is a common yet effective tactic in the music industry. What many people don't realize is the intricate planning that goes into these tours, ensuring a seamless transition from festival stages to intimate venues.
In my opinion, the tracklist for the tour is a clever mix of new and recent releases, with a notable absence of B-sides. This suggests a focused and curated experience, leaving fans eager for more. The singles chosen will likely be the anthems that define this era of Charli's career.
A Global Journey
Charli XCX's tour spans across North America, from Philadelphia to Los Angeles, with multiple stops in major cities. This itinerary is a testament to her global appeal and dedicated fan base. What's interesting is the inclusion of multiple dates in some cities, indicating a high demand for her performances.
As an analyst, I find it fascinating how artists like Charli XCX can create a sense of community and connection through their tours. The live experience is becoming increasingly important in an era where music consumption is often digital. This tour is not just about the music; it's about the shared experience and the memories created.
